Make your mark in Marine Risk Consulting Marine Risk Consulting is critical to overall risk assessment and support to the Underwriters, and in the winning, and retaining of Marine clients. The zonal/regional Marine Risk Consultant is a technical expert in maritime and security operations, and is normally the connection between the client, the Underwriter, third-party Surveyors, and sometimes the broker. The Marine Risk Consultant performs an important function linking and addressing Underwriting concerns, valid Broker requirements, details and evaluation of an account such as natural and other perils, technical issues, CoE Risk Engineering data management and review processes, and the field Loss Control surveying activities. By building a strong relationship with all parties, the Marine Risk Consultant becomes a major component in AIG winning and retaining accounts and for communicating issues about risk in a transparent, reasoned and trust-building manner. How you will create an impact Unlike in Property or Energy, where the Account Risk Engineer and Field Risk Engineering roles are separate and distinct, the Marine Risk Consultant at AIG is a hybrid Account Engineering/Field Engineering role. Responsibilities

  • Provide support to Underwriting and Claims as requested
  • Provide training to Underwriting and Claims as requested
  • Assist Underwriting in targeting and winning new business
  • Ensure that Underwriting fully understands the quality and exposure/protection of accounts in which they are involved
  • New Business Submission Review
  • Account Renewal Review
  • Organizing “Kick Off” Meetings for Project Cargo and other major new accounts
  • Development of Risk Reduction Plans
  • Warehouse/Logistics Security Reviews
  • Review of Cargo Load, Stow, Discharge, and Transportation Plans
  • Review of Vessel Condition and Valuation Survey Reports
  • Conduct site Loss Control Surveys/Client visits as needed
  • Location Loss Control Report Review
  • Vessel Vetting (Rightship and other desktop tools)
  • Review of all reported losses over a set threshold in order to make recommendations for Risk Improvement
  • Ensure the survey requirements are resourced properly with experienced and qualified staff or vendors
  • Issue Work Instructions to independent surveyors and other vendors
  • Review and approve third party invoices and forward for payment
  • Ensure that surveys are completed in accordance with due dates
  • Promote the use of Engineering Service Fees, whenever possible
  • Arrange/Coordinate local surveys for other AIG regions as requested
  • Active Participation in assigned MLCE Centers of Excellence, MLCE Team Calls and Training
  • Participates in local/regional professional organizations, such as Transported Assets Protection Association, ASIS International, National Fire Protection Association, and similar groups
